Greener Products
We’re committed to doing our share to prevent or reduce environmental, economic and social harm due to climate change. To meet our climate stabilization goals, we are following an ambitious plan to make our products emit less carbon dioxide.
Responding to the risks and opportunities presented by climate change, our science-based global strategy aims to reduce gre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ions from our operational processes. It also encompasses our Sustainable Technologies and Alternative Fuels Plan to deliver high-quality products that meet consumer demand while also helping to stabilize atmospheric carbon dioxide (CO2) at 450 parts per million.
Through this plan, and working closely with policy-makers around the world, we continue to reduce GHG emissions from our vehicles in line with regional “glide paths.” These trajectories define the emissions reductions needed to meet our climate change commitment.
